Grease trap installation services involve the setup of specialized underground tanks designed to capture and separate fats, oils, and grease (FOG) from wastewater before it enters the plumbing system. These systems are typically installed in commercial kitchens, restaurants, food processing facilities, and other food service operations. The installation process includes selecting an appropriately sized unit, preparing the site, and ensuring proper connection to the plumbing and drainage systems. Proper installation is essential to ensure the grease trap functions effectively and complies with local codes and regulations.

One of the primary issues addressed by grease trap installation is the prevention of grease buildup in plumbing pipes, which can lead to blockages, backups, and costly repairs. Accumulated FOG can cause sewer overflows and environmental contamination if not properly managed. Installing a grease trap helps mitigate these problems by capturing fats, oils, and grease at the source, reducing the risk of clogs and maintaining the efficiency of the wastewater system. This service is often a necessary step for businesses seeking to comply with health and sanitation standards.

Properties that typically utilize grease trap installation services include restaurants, cafeterias, catering facilities, and commercial kitchens within hotels or institutional buildings. Food processing plants and bakeries may also require these systems to manage kitchen waste effectively. The overview below groups typical Grease Trap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Arvada, CO.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Installation Costs - The cost for installing a grease trap typically ranges from $500 to $2,500, depending on size and complexity. Smaller residential units tend to be less expensive, while larger commercial systems can be more costly.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Material Expenses - Material costs for grease trap installation generally fall between $200 and $1,200. Factors influencing price include the type of material used and the system’s capacity. These costs are part of the overall installation expense provided by service providers.

Labor Fees - Labor charges for installing a grease trap usually range from $300 to $1,500. The price varies with project scope, site accessibility, and local labor rates. Contractors can offer detailed quotes after assessing the installation site.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, site preparation, or excavation can add $100 to $1,000 or more. These costs depend on local regulations and site conditions. Local service providers can clarify potential additional fees during consultation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a grease trap and why is it important? A grease trap is a device installed in plumbing systems to intercept fats, oils, and grease from wastewater before it enters the sewer system, helping prevent clogs and backups.

How long does a typical grease trap installation take? The installation duration can vary depending on the size and complexity, but local service providers can provide estimates based on specific needs.

What factors should be considered when choosing a grease trap? Factors include the size of the establishment, flow volume, and local regulations; consulting with a professional can help determine the appropriate type and size.

Is maintenance required after a grease trap is installed? Yes, regular cleaning and maintenance are recommended to ensure proper function and prevent odors or blockages, with local pros offering maintenance services.

Are there any permits required for grease trap installation? Permit requirements vary by location; contacting local service providers can help ensure compliance with local codes and regulations.
